Output 57f630449dba86e7aab40fdd55dfd7ef87f9cdbeec6c84ded2d78da0beaefe0b:2

value
1609087
script pubkey
OP_0 OP_PUSHBYTES_20 40cca1795ed51b7ada0783cce8c70027966ce3ea
address
ltc1qgrx2z72765dh4ks8s0xw33cqy7txecl27cplfg
transaction
57f630449dba86e7aab40fdd55dfd7ef87f9cdbeec6c84ded2d78da0beaefe0b
spent
true